    LOCATION

    Light, airy studio in charming port village

    • Coup de Cape is set in beautiful Kalk Bay, a short distance from the Cape Town city bowl & near several other exciting places: including the naval yards of Simon's Town & the world-renowned Cape Point.
    • Kalk Bay boasts sandy beaches & two tidal pools as well as many excellent restaurants & coffee spots.
    • The outdoors is easily accessible, by foot, bicycle & car.
    • Cape Town, the Mother City, is known for its creativity. This may - at least in part - be attributed to the unique energies emanating from the confluence of the Atlantic & Indian Oceans.

  • Katherine Glenday

    Leading South African Artist

    Katherine's art practice includes ceramics, sound, & painting. She has a BA (Honours), from the University of Cape Town & BFA from the University of KwaZulu-Natal, South Africa.

     

    Select Recent Solo Exhibitions

     

    2019 Irma Stern Museum, Cape Town.

    2017 Ateliers Courbet New York

    2014 The Forge, Kalk Bay, Cape Town

     

    Select Recent Group Exhibitions

    2016 First Central China Ceramics Biennale

    2012 SOFA New York, USA

    2011 Amaridian Gallery, New York

     

    Public Collections

    Johannesburg Art Gallery, South Africa; Nelson Mandela Art Museum, Port Elizabeth, South Africa; Museum of Art and Design, New York, USA; IZIKO South African Museum, Cape Town; Tatham Art Gallery, Pietermaritzburg, South Africa
